timid
美 [?t?m?d]
英 ['t?m?d] 
- adj.羞怯的;膽怯的;缺乏勇氣的
- 網絡膽小的;怯懦的;害羞的
反義詞
同義詞
英漢雙解
1. | 羞怯的;膽怯的;缺乏勇氣的shy and nervous; not brave |
| He stopped in the doorway, too timid to go in. 他在門口停住了腳步,不好意思進去。 |
| They've been rather timid in the changes they've made(= they've been afraid to make any big changes) . 他們對所進行的變革一直小心翼翼。 |
